Akins Promoted to Pinoneer Leauge


Ogden, Utah – Vanguard University’s Nick Akins, drafted in the 19th round of the 2009 MLB First-Year Player Draft by the Los Angeles Dodgers, was promoted from the AZL Dodgers of the Arizona League and made his Pioneer League debut with the Odgen Raptors, the Dodgers’ Rookie Ball affiliate in Ogden, Utah. Akins blasted his way into the Pioneer League with a double and a grand slam in his first two at bats yesterday against the Helena Brewers.
According to the LA Dodgers Minor League Report on August 6th, Akins was impressing the Rookie-level Arizona League with 15 RBI in his last 10 games, ranking fourth in the league with 34 RBI overall He had totaled 12 doubles, three triples, and seven homers in 31 games. He ranked second in the league with a .669 slugging percentage, and was batting .339 on the year with a .457 average (16-for-35) with runners in scoring position.
Akins’ success in the Arizona League led to his promotion over the weekend to the Odgen Raptors. Playing on the road against the Helena Brewers in Helena, Montana, the 6’1” outfielder from Los Angeles High School literally had a blast in his third appearance with his new team. With the Raptors trailing 6-4 in the seventh inning, Akins turned the game around with a one-out, opposite-field grand slam to clear the bases and break the game open. Including a run-scoring double in his first at bat, Akins completed the day going 2-for-4 with five RBI as the Raptors won the game 16-6 over the Brewers.
